Young People CornwallWho We Are

Founded in 1974 to support and work with youth groups throughout the County, Young People Cornwall is a local charity with a long track record of success in helping young people aged 11 to 25. Building on our beginnings as the Cornwall County Association of Youth Clubs, we decided in the late 1980’s to become a major provider of youth work in our own right. Today we support work with 11 – 25 year olds through specialist projects and programmes addressing issues that marginalise or place young people at risk.

The Fusion Project aims to develop a cross-ethnic understanding of racism, which works with whole communities on prevention, is inclusive, recognises diversity, and celebrates cultural differences whilst continuing to respond to incidents of racism and provide support to BME young people living in the county. 
 

The project works with schools, youth centres and other agencies in order to improve cultural awareness, sensitivity and understanding and is Cornwall’s leading youth work project dealing with issues around racism and diversity.

The Council for Racial Equality in Cornwall. CREC aims to support the community by providing advice and information in a variety of areas.

CREC Objectives

To promote the benefits of a culturally rich society and support the ethnic, racial, religious and linguistic diversity present within the community of Cornwall.
To work towards the elimination of racial discrimination, and
To promote equality of opportunity, and good relations, between persons of different racial and cultural groups.
